<p>I just wanted to note down a few behavioral changes that I noticed when gassing up.</p>
<p>Yesterday, I was waiting in line to fill up with gas at the Shell station near makati cinema square and I noticed a few odd behaviors by customers.</p>
<p><strong>Most of the drivers went down</strong></p>
<p>Normally, when you gas up here in the Philippines you just stay in your car and wait for the gas attendant to let you know when everything is done.  But now, almost all drivers went down to check the meter.  I even went down.  I&#8217;m not kidding, its like some of them were playing slot machines &#8211; staring at the numbers as they roll and you can see in their eyes that glimmer of hope that their 500 bucks will reach at least 9 liters.</p>
<p><strong>Gas Continainer</strong></p>
<p><img src="http://www.northerntool.com/images/product/images/334213_lg.jpg" align="right" height="200" width="200" /></p>
<p>I saw at least 2 cars (Camry and Nissan Cefiro) pull out a gas container just like the picture on the right and also fill it up with gas.  I guess its a sign that we really need to load up because gas price hikes happen almost weekly if not daily!  Its not a good sign and it really got me worried.  I&#8217;m even thinking about it.  Thing is, I&#8217;m afraid storing some gas in the trunk of my car.</p>
<p><strong>Check up</strong></p>
<p>Here you can request the gas attendant to check your oil, water, etc.  Almost all of the vehicles, especially the ones with drivers opened the hood and asked the attendant to check.  It does make sense to me &#8211; keep your car in tip top shape and hopefully the efficiency of your cars performance will help decrease gas consumption.</p>
<p>I think that&#8217;s about it for now.  You can tell from my observations that I had a long wait in the gas station.  Ha ha ha.  Its one of those habits that you can easily pick up during a crisis.  What&#8217;s next?</p>
<p>Oh and have you heard about the rumor that its better to gas up at night because you get more?  I saw in the news that the big companies immediately released a statement that this is not true.  Rumors like this spread quick nowadays and I think it did affect their business.  Interesting right?<br />

<p align="left">Rumors about rice shortage is spreading across the nation.  I&#8217;m not an expert and never really followed the news on this one.   All I know is that this rumor started after the typhoon hit the Bicol region and NFA started to pull out the government supplied rice &#8211; which was cheap.  I guess the people got used to the affordable prices and started speculations when they pulled it out.  The thing is, the rice supplied falls under relief goods and obviously only goes out when there is a crisis.  Crisis (typhoon) OUT equals Relief goods (cheap rice) OUT &#8211; simple.</p>
<p>I think they all started to panic and called it a shortage after they were forced to buy rice at retail price.  How do we define shortage?  If I go to the grocery and decide to buy rice &#8211; I have a good selection to choose from.  I&#8217;m not seeing a shortage &#8211; but based on the new information being presented in the media &#8211; I guess I&#8217;m expecting a shortage (but not now).  And we go through this every year, every time a calamity hits &#8211; affects our fields we speculate.</p>
<p></p>
<p>Prices? &#8211; law of supply and demand? if supply is low, demand is high &#8211; price goes up.  True but there are other factors like petroleum prices.</p>
<p>So let&#8217;s think about this before we panic:</p>
<ul>
<li>No rice shortage yet &#8211; agreed?</li>
<li>Yes, prices went up &#8211; but if gas prices go up, almost everything else goes up with it</li>
<li>This is a call to improve our rice production &#8211; invest in technology</li>
<li>Hoarders &#8211; kill em&#8217; all</li>
</ul>
<p>It might be worthwhile to look into investing in rice farms &#8211; I think improving technology can help turn this back into an attractive industry to invest in.</p>
